package server
import (
"net/http"
"github.com/go-chi/chi/v5"
"git.unkin.net/unkin/tomswallapi/internal/model"
)
// mountGlobal2 wires secmarks (id-keyed) and vars (key-keyed).
func (s *Server) mountGlobal2(r chi.Router) {
idCRUD(r, "/secmarks", s.listSecmarks, s.createSecmark, s.getSecmark, s.deleteSecmark)
r.Route("/vars", func(r chi.Router) {
r.Get("/", s.listVars)
r.Get("/{key}", s.getVar)
r.Put("/{key}", s.putVar)
r.Delete("/{key}", s.deleteVar)
})
}
func (s *Server) listSecmarks(w http.ResponseWriter, r *http.Request) {
list, err := s.store.ListSecmarks(r.Context())
respondList(w, list, err)
}
func (s *Server) createSecmark(w http.ResponseWriter, r *http.Request) {
var v model.SecmarkRule
if !decode(w, r, &v) {
return
}
if v.Secmark == "" || v.Chain == "" {
writeError(w, http.StatusBadRequest, "secmark and chain are required")
return
}
id, err := s.store.CreateSecmark(r.Context(), v)
if err == nil {
v.ID = id
}
respondCreated(w, v, err)
}
func (s *Server) getSecmark(w http.ResponseWriter, r *http.Request) {
id, ok := idParam(w, r)
if !ok {
return
}
v, err := s.store.GetSecmark(r.Context(), id)
respondOne(w, v, err)
}
func (s *Server) deleteSecmark(w http.ResponseWriter, r *http.Request) {
id, ok := idParam(w, r)
if !ok {
return
}
respondDelete(w, s.store.DeleteSecmark(r.Context(), id))
}
func (s *Server) listVars(w http.ResponseWriter, r *http.Request) {
list, err := s.store.ListVars(r.Context())
respondList(w, list, err)
}
func (s *Server) getVar(w http.ResponseWriter, r *http.Request) {
v, err := s.store.GetVar(r.Context(), chi.URLParam(r, "key"))
respondOne(w, v, err)
}
func (s *Server) putVar(w http.ResponseWriter, r *http.Request) {
var v model.Var
if !decode(w, r, &v) {
return
}
v.Key = chi.URLParam(r, "key")
if err := s.store.UpsertVar(r.Context(), v); err != nil {
writeError(w, http.StatusInternalServerError, err.Error())
return
}
writeJSON(w, http.StatusOK, v)
}
func (s *Server) deleteVar(w http.ResponseWriter, r *http.Request) {
respondDelete(w, s.store.DeleteVar(r.Context(), chi.URLParam(r, "key")))
}
